Junior Trevian Youth Football Corporation

Northfield, IL

Assets: $79k

Revenue: $729k

MISSION:

THE JUNIOR TREVIAN YOUTH FOOTBALL ASSOCIATION JTYFA IS A NOT FOR PROFIT 501C3 ORGANIZATION THAT PROVIDES A FEEDER FOOTBALL PROGRAM FOR CHILDREN 3RD ? 8TH GRADE THAT LIVE IN THE NEW TRIER HIGH SCHOOL DISTRICT IL THE JUNIOR TREVIAN YOUTH FOOTBALL PROGRAM PROVIDES FOOTBALL EDUCATION, COACHING, ATHLETIC TRAINING, FIELDS AND EQUIPMENT SO THAT THE PLAYERS CAN COMPETE IN A LOCAL MUNICIPAL FOOTBALL LEAGUE OUR YOUTH FOOTBALL SEASON RUNS FROM AUGUST TO THE END OF OCTOBER EACH YEAR IN ADDITION, WE MAY RUN SUMMER CAMPS OR PROGRAMS DEPENDING ON DEMAND A BOARD OF UNPAID, VOLUNTEER PARENTS LEAD THE ORGANIZATION FROM THOSE SAME COMMUNITIES WE RECEIVE OUR PROGRAM REVENUES FROM REGISTRATION FEES FROM PROGRAM PARTICIPANTS AND DO NOT CURRENTLY RECEIVE ANY FUNDING FROM PUBLIC ORGANIZATIONS JTYFA DOES HAVE SPONSORSHIP OPPORTUNITIES AND WILL ACCEPT DONATIONS FROM INDIVIDUAL DONORS IN SUPPORT OF THE PROGRAM WHO MAY PROVIDE CASH DONATIONS, GOODS OR SERVICES WE HAVE PAID FOOTBALL COACHES, LEASE ATHLETIC FIELDS
